bradysmith.jpegBoston College defensive end Brady Smith, 20, was charged with on-campus (what’s the difference?) sexual assault and breaking and entering early yesterday morning.

“Brady Smith was issued a summary suspension from the university as a result of an alleged assault last evening or early this morning,” said BC spokesman Jack Dunn. “The university has a right to issue summary suspension for incidents that are deemed to be of a serious nature. That suspension remains in effect pending the outcome of court proceedings.”
